Poor Material Option



When it concerns roof covering installment, selecting the incorrect products can result in pricey problems down the line. You could think that any kind of roofing material will certainly do, yet that's a typical misunderstanding. It's important to choose materials that fit your regional climate and the specific demands of your home.

As an example, if you reside in a location with hefty rain or snow, choosing asphalt shingles might not be the best option. Rather, think about even more resilient options like steel or slate.

In addition, pay attention to the high quality of the materials you're thinking about. Economical materials might conserve you cash upfront, but they usually lack durability and can result in frequent repair work or substitutes.


You must also think about the style of your home and guarantee the products you pick will certainly maintain its aesthetic appeal.

Ultimately, don't neglect to talk to specialists. They can offer important insights and advise materials that adhere to regional building regulations.

Spending time in appropriate product selection now can help you stay clear of frustrations and expenses in the future, making your roof covering task a success.

Inadequate Flashing Installation



Choosing the right products isn't the only element that can lead to roofing issues; insufficient blinking setup can additionally produce considerable issues. Flashing is essential for guiding water far from prone locations, such as smokeshafts, skylights, and roof covering valleys. If it's not installed properly, you run the risk of water invasion, which can bring about mold and mildew growth and architectural damages.

When you mount flashing, ensure it's the right type for your roofing's style and the neighborhood climate. As an example, steel flashing is frequently extra sturdy than plastic in areas with heavy rainfall or snow. Make certain the flashing overlaps suitably and is protected firmly to stop voids where water can seep via.

You ought to additionally pay attention to the installment angle. Flashing should be positioned to guide water far from the house, not toward it.

If you're unsure concerning the installment procedure or the products required, speak with an expert. They can aid identify the best blinking alternatives and guarantee everything is mounted correctly, guarding your home from possible water damages.

Taking these actions can conserve you time, cash, and migraines in the future.

Neglecting Ventilation Demands



While numerous homeowners concentrate on the aesthetic and architectural elements of roofing system installation, ignoring ventilation demands can result in severe long-term consequences. Correct ventilation is vital for managing temperature and moisture levels in your attic room, stopping issues like mold growth, wood rot, and ice dams. If you do not set up appropriate ventilation, you're establishing your roof up for failure.

To prevent this blunder, first, analyze your home's specific ventilation requirements. A balanced system commonly consists of both consumption and exhaust vents to advertise airflow. Guarantee you have actually mounted soffit vents along the eaves and ridge vents at the height of your roofing. This combination permits hot air to get away while cooler air enters, maintaining your attic area comfy.
